Vintage marble prices wildly vary, and you can buy simply designed one for $20 to $100 or set aside tens of thousands of dollars for an ancient Egyptian or Roman piece. The rule of thumb is that more ornate, exceptionally large, and handmade marbles are pricier.

That said, a LaFerrari still is more expensive than ...Most solid core marbles are priced anywhere between 50 USD and 100 USD, depending on the condition of the marbles. However, the solid core swirl marbles in mint condition are sold for up to 700 USD. These marbles also tend to be super large, compared to the standard marble size, which also contributes to their high value.The most expensive thing in the world is the Itaipu Hydroelectric Dam. A delicately carved elegant table, the Tufft table is the most expensive dining table in the world. Created by acclaimed cabinetmaker Thomas Tufft more than 200 years ago, it was designed with a Rococo design pattern, as stated by Alux. Made in Philadelphia, it was sold for a whopping $4.6 million at a Christie’s auction in 1990.

Indian marble comes with an opaque black base, mica flecks, and lovely colored bands. Most will cost you about $40. Indian marble. 6.Makrana marble was first mined over 2,000 years ago in India. The quality of the stone found in Makrana is exceptional, making it a highly sought-after material for both local and international buyers. Some of India’s most famous buildings were made from Makrana marble. Makrana marble is famous for its use in the Taj Mahal.In this article, we will explore the most expensive marble in the world and delve into eight fascinating facts about these remarkable stones. 1. African blackwood (dalbergia melanoxylon) is the most expensive woods in the world because it comes from a slow-growing near-threatened tree. It grows in dry savanna regions in southern and central Africa. This multi-stemmed tree grows to about 25 feet tall on average.
